Port the configuration form.

Support from Acquia helps fund testing for Drupal Acquia logo

Comments

kunal.kursija created an issue. See original summary.

kunalkursija’s picture

Title: Port - Admin Config Form to D8 » Port - Admin Config Form | Module API's | Variables

1) Port the variables via configuration system.
2) Port the form by creating routing & form.
3) Port the module file into Drupal 8 & relevant api's.

dishabhadra’s picture

Assigned: Unassigned » dishabhadra

I am working on it.

ashishdalvi’s picture

Version: 7.x-2.2 » 8.x-1.x-dev

As we have 8.x.-1.x branch available. Updating the issues meta data

ashishdalvi’s picture

dishabhadra’s picture

Status: Active » Needs review
FileSize
11.06 KB

I applied patch in 8.x-1.x branch.

Configuration form is included. Configuration is also added.

Review my patch.

kunalkursija’s picture

Status: Needs review » Reviewed & tested by the community

Patch is working: Changing status to RTBC.

neerajsingh’s picture

Status: Reviewed & tested by the community » Needs work

Committed with below warnings, please re-roll the fix.

$ git apply -v ../patch/port_admin_config-2853737-6.patch
../patch/port_admin_config-2853737-6.patch:7: trailing whitespace.
first_time_login_config_days: 120
../patch/port_admin_config-2853737-6.patch:8: trailing whitespace.
first_time_login_new_user_message: Welcome @user to @site_name your account was created on '@created_date'. Please update your account's details.
../patch/port_admin_config-2853737-6.patch:9: trailing whitespace.
first_time_login_update_user_message: Welcome @user to @site_name your account was updated on '@updated_date'. Please update your account's details.
../patch/port_admin_config-2853737-6.patch:17: trailing whitespace.
first_time_login.settings:
../patch/port_admin_config-2853737-6.patch:18: trailing whitespace.
  type: config_object
Checking patch config/install/first_time_login.settings.yml...
Checking patch config/schema/first_time_login.schema.yml...
Checking patch first_time_login.links.menu.yml...
Checking patch first_time_login.module...
Checking patch first_time_login.routing.yml...
Checking patch src/Form/FirstTimeLoginSettings.php...
Applied patch config/install/first_time_login.settings.yml cleanly.
Applied patch config/schema/first_time_login.schema.yml cleanly.
Applied patch first_time_login.links.menu.yml cleanly.
Applied patch first_time_login.module cleanly.
Applied patch first_time_login.routing.yml cleanly.
Applied patch src/Form/FirstTimeLoginSettings.php cleanly.
warning: squelched 260 whitespace errors
warning: 265 lines add whitespace errors.
dishabhadra’s picture

Status: Needs work » Needs review
FileSize
3.18 KB

@neerajsingh : Thank you for commit.

As per Drupal Standards I have fixes the Warning.

Please check.

kunalkursija’s picture

Status: Needs review » Reviewed & tested by the community
user@F884:~/Desktop/first_time_login$ git apply -v /home/user/Desktop/port_admin_config-2853737-10.patch
Checking patch config/install/first_time_login.settings.yml...
Checking patch first_time_login.module...
Checking patch first_time_login.routing.yml...
Checking patch src/Form/FirstTimeLoginSettings.php...
Applied patch config/install/first_time_login.settings.yml cleanly.
Applied patch first_time_login.module cleanly.
Applied patch first_time_login.routing.yml cleanly.
Applied patch src/Form/FirstTimeLoginSettings.php cleanly.

Patch applied successfully without any warnings. Changing to RTBC.

neerajsingh’s picture

Status: Reviewed & tested by the community » Fixed

Thanks dishabhadra, for the updated patch.

Status: Fixed » Closed (fixed)

Automatically closed - issue fixed for 2 weeks with no activity.